Physicians struggle with the overwhelming stress...

... from ever-increasing demands related to today's managed care environment.

Many, perhaps just like you, became doctors simply to help and to heal people. Unfortunately, the daily stresses that seem inextricably-linked to managing a practice make the lives of many physicians extremely difficult, sometimes even unbearable. Oftentimes, physicians feel that the stresses and strains are robbing them the quality of life they originally envisioned.

Physicians struggle with stress, burnout and medical malpractice.

physician burnout, medical practice consumes life

Does it feel like life is passing you by?

Let's face it, being a physician in today's society is a challenge, imposing a lifestyle that is stressful and can be frustrating at times. Oftentimes chronic issues result, and many physicians struggle with these throughout their lifetime. What is not so obvious is that the demands themselves are not the cause of the struggle; the root cause is most often linked to an imbalance of skills.
